Mahardika was urged by his grandfather to marry Eka Maheswari. The Wijaya and Saputra families have long had a close relationship. However, Mahardika and Eka are quite far apart in age, about nine years. In the end, Mahardika had to patiently deal with Eka's childish attitude. What moments happened in Mahardika and Eka's household?
